Episode 2: What’s Ahead for Healthcare? Disruption, Diversification, Investment, and Emboldened Employers 

In this episode of BRight Minds in Healthcare Delivery, Josh M. Berlin, JD, joins host Eric Tower to talk about five key areas to watch in the healthcare industry today: (1) the refresh in the delivery model of care, (2) moving into Medicare Advantage, (3) disruption through the lens of the new “Big 4” in healthcare, (4) private equity dollars and how they are innovating and disrupting, and (5) employers becoming more emboldened to push providers and plans to improve quality and outcomes for their employee populations. Eric and Josh also discuss diversification and properly structuring risk in partnership agreements.

Josh brings more than 25 years of experience to his role as the chief executive officer of rule of three® (ro3). Josh’s experience as a healthcare adviser spans the entire healthcare ecosystem and includes strategic planning, regulatory affairs, value-based care, population health management, and clinical integration. Prior to starting ro3, Josh served in leadership roles across KPMG, IBM Watson Health, Dixon Hughes Goodman, and Citrin Cooperman.
